Responsibilities The Senior Project Engineer works as a member of the project team providing support on RFI’s, maintaining project records, submittals, and representing AGI with its architects, engineers and subcontractors. The Senior Project Engineer supports the project team with technical aspects of the job at the direction of the Project Manager and/or Superintendent. The Senior Project Engineer handles all project engineering and administrative policies, procedures and functions, including but not limited to: • Ensure that submittals are obtained and approved to make sure that materials and equipment are released for fabrication in time for delivery as required. • Reviewing blueprints and specifications, preparing RFI’s, and distributing responses. • Creating, maintaining and organizing project files, plans and correspondence. • Preparing a procurement log/schedule for subcontractors, materials, and equipment. Assisting in material purchases and coordination of deliveries to ensure that compliance with the construction schedule is maintained. • Distributing change order information/documentation to subcontractors and the project team. • Managing the project closeout process, obtaining and distributing all required closeout documentation. • Fostering and enhancing the company’s relationships with architects, engineers, and subcontractors. • Training and mentoring of junior level Project engineer’s and/or interns. • Performing special projects and completing all other duties as assigned or requested for the general support of the organization. Requirements • 2-4 years of project engineering experience is preferred. • Four-year college degree in construction management, engineering, business administration, or equivalent experience in construction is preferred. • Knowledge of commercial construction. • Thorough knowledge and understanding of contract documents and materials. • Ability to read drawings and evaluate specifications. • Strong computer skills and a familiarity with the Microsoft Office suite of programs (Outlook, Excel, Word, Project). • Very strong English oral & written communication skills required.
